Flat roof vent installation services involve adding or replacing vents on flat roofing systems to ensure proper airflow and ventilation. These services typically include assessing the existing roof structure, selecting appropriate vent types, and securely installing vents to prevent leaks and water intrusion. Proper installation helps maintain the integrity of the roofing system while enhancing indoor air quality and preventing moisture buildup that can lead to damage over time.
One of the primary issues addressed by flat roof vent installation is inadequate ventilation, which can cause excess moisture, mold growth, and premature roof deterioration. Poor airflow often results in increased indoor humidity levels, affecting insulation and building materials. Installing vents correctly helps facilitate effective air exchange, reducing the risk of condensation and extending the lifespan of the roof and underlying structures.

Material Costs - The cost for materials like vents and flashing typically ranges from $100 to $300 per vent installation, depending on size and type. Prices can vary based on the quality and brand selected by local service providers.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for flat roof vent installation generally fall between $200 and $600 per job. The total depends on roof complexity and accessibility in Maryland Line, MD and nearby areas.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include permits or disposal fees, which can add $50 to $200 to the total project cost. These vary by local regulations and contractor policies.
Overall Project Cost - Complete flat roof vent installation services typically range from $300 to $1,200, based on the scope of work and materials used. Local pros can provide precise estimates tailored to specific roof con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are flat roof vents used for? Flat roof vents help to improve attic ventilation, prevent moisture buildup, and regulate temperature inside the building.
How long does it take to install flat roof vents? Installation times can vary based on the roof size and vent type, but typically, it can be completed within a few hours by a professional contractor.
Are there different types of flat roof vents available? Yes, options include static vents, turbine vents, and powered vents, each suited for different ventilation needs and roof configurations.
Is flat roof vent installation suitable for all flat roofs? Most flat roofs can accommodate vent installation, but a local contractor can assess specific roof conditions to determine suitability.
What should I consider before installing flat roof vents? Factors include roof material, existing ventilation needs, and compatibility with the roof structure, which a professional can evaluate during consultation.
